SB 1316
(CORREA)
TOLL ROADS
Southwest
California Legislative Council Position: SUPPORT
SB 1316 is designed to give authority to the Riverside
County Transportation Commission (RCTC) over the existing
toll lane on State Highway Route 91 (SR-91) of the Riverside
County portion. This bill essentially eliminates the Orange
County Transportation Authority’s (OCTA) rights and
obligations of the riverside portion of SR-91.
This is a necessary step in the right direction for fixing
the congested SR-91 which ultimately impacts the I-15 and
its surrounding cities. The Southwest Riverside region
depends a smooth, non-congested freeway system between the
SR-91 and I-15 freeways for goods movement and commerce.
These systems of freeways are a vital link to the region,
especially when trying to attract new businesses and
maintaining the economic vitality of the region. This
proposed new law would authorize RCTC to administer and
implement its plan on the SR-91 and ultimately extend to
State Highway Route 215 (SR-215).
SB 1316 is part of a two-pronged approach with the necessary
passing of another piece of legislation, AB 1954 (Jeffries).
AB 1954 will allow RCTC to make its improvements to the I-15
freeway in conjunction with the improvements on the SR-91.
With the passage of both pieces of legislation, it will
ensure that progress in the region will move forward.
Anything less, would create a standstill much like the
traffic on both freeways.
